Why aluminum tooling is chosen over steel for high-volume production

Aluminum is often still associated with short runs or prototype tooling. In industrial thermoforming and foaming, this assumption no longer reflects reality.

Properly engineered aluminum molds can support high-volume production, exceeding one million cycles, while delivering advantages that steel tooling cannot offer in many forming applications.

Tooling factor Aluminum molds Steel molds
Cycle time Shorter cycles due to higher thermal conductivity Longer heating and cooling phases
DFM flexibility Rapid geometry optimization and modifications Higher cost and lead time for changes
Tolerance control Stable tolerances for thermoforming and foaming Designed primarily for injection processes
Total tooling investment Lower upfront cost with industrial durability Higher initial investment

Polyurethane foaming molds for functional and structural components

For polyurethane foaming applications, tooling accuracy directly affects density distribution, surface quality, and part repeatability.

Our aluminum molds for polyurethane foaming are engineered to manage:

  • Controlled material expansion
  • Consistent venting behavior
  • Stable demolding conditions
  • Integration with automated or semi-automated foaming lines

Mold mounting interfaces and support structures are designed as part of the tooling to ensure alignment and stability during production.

From engineering to production-ready tooling

Every project follows a controlled workflow focused on performance and reliability:

  1. Technical assessment of part geometry, tolerances, and process constraints
  2. DFM-driven mold design using CAD/CAM and process simulation
  3. 5-axis CNC machining for tight tolerance control
  4. Assembly and internal verification
  5. Delivery of production-ready tooling
